Any of you guys in the know tell me what kind of money I should be parting with for a 98-9 996 Average miles?
I'd really like one with the GT3 kit on...does this have much of a bearing on the value.

budget on 35k....if you buy from private seller it will work out up to 5k less than buying from a dealer...GT3 kit should not add much maybe 1k if you really have to..doesn't make car go any faster.
